Output 25e8fa0e54b1459ccfdfc4e89cda6277136eaa6114adb2d6820a9777ebe65fd3:0

value
1284858839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c42c4ab19a10e6bbe8e108dc03b9733e77199f7b OP_EQUAL
address
3KaHRb73UN4d94C9kXzKz2LhVhLBour3vp
transaction
25e8fa0e54b1459ccfdfc4e89cda6277136eaa6114adb2d6820a9777ebe65fd3
spent
true